Factors to Consider When Choosing Rancilio Classe 5

When choosing a Rancilio Classe 5, understanding key factors can help you select the right model for your needs. Size, automation, and control features directly influence usability and cost. Beyond specs, consider your experience level and whether you prioritize convenience or control. Proper maintenance and build quality also determine how well the machine will serve over time. Avoid common pitfalls like overpaying for features you won’t use or selecting a machine too large for your space.

Size and Footprint

Many Rancilio Classe 5 models vary significantly in size, from compact home-friendly units to large, multi-group machines for commercial use. Measure your available space carefully and consider future needs—buying a machine too large can clutter your setup, while too small may limit capacity during busy times. Remember, larger machines often include more features and capacity but come with higher installation and maintenance costs.

Automation and Control

Deciding between semi-automatic, fully automatic, or manual models depends on your skill level and how much control you want over brewing. Fully automatic machines like the Classe 7 E2 simplify operation but reduce hands-on involvement, ideal for high-volume settings. Semi-automatic options, such as the Silvia Pro X, give more control over extraction but require more user skill. Think about whether you prefer consistency or customization, and choose accordingly.

Boiler Size and Capacity

A larger boiler generally means better temperature stability and more simultaneous brewing options, which is crucial for cafes. Smaller units can be sufficient for home use but might struggle during frequent, high-volume sessions. Consider your typical usage volume and whether you need features like a heat exchanger or dual boilers. Investing in a larger boiler can improve espresso quality but adds to the initial cost and size.

Build Quality and Durability

Rancilio machines are known for their solid construction, but differences exist between models. Stainless steel components and commercial-grade frames extend lifespan and ease cleaning. Cheaper, plastic parts may degrade faster, especially in high-use environments. Prioritize machines with proven durability if you plan to use your espresso maker daily, but be prepared for higher upfront costs with premium models.

Price and Value

While premium models like the Classe 7 E2 come with advanced features, they also carry a hefty price tag. Balance your budget with the features you truly need—if you’re a home user, investing in a mid-range machine with PID control can offer excellent value. For commercial settings, spending more upfront on robust, automated equipment often reduces long-term maintenance costs and downtime.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can the Rancilio Classe 5 be used at home?

Yes, many Rancilio Classe 5 models are suitable for home use, especially the smaller, semi-automatic variants like the Silvia Pro X. These machines offer professional-grade performance in a more compact size, making them ideal for serious home baristas. However, larger fully automatic models are better suited to small cafes or offices due to their size and capacity.

What’s the main difference between the Classe 7 E2 and other Rancilio models?

The Classe 7 E2 stands out for its fully-automatic operation, larger capacity, and advanced automation features, making it ideal for busy commercial environments. Compared to semi-automatic models like the Silvia series, it simplifies operation and reduces skill requirements. The tradeoff is a higher price and larger footprint, which may not suit home users or small spaces.

Is a PID necessary on a Rancilio Classe 5 machine?

A PID controller provides precise temperature regulation, which leads to more consistent espresso extraction. While not strictly necessary, it’s highly recommended for those seeking better control over shot quality, especially in home or small commercial settings. Machines with PID tend to cost more but can significantly improve flavor and repeatability over time.

How often does a Rancilio Classe 5 need maintenance?

Regular maintenance depends on usage, but generally, cleaning the group head, descaling, and checking seals every few months is advisable. Commercial-grade machines like these are built to last but require routine upkeep to maintain optimal performance. Investing in professional servicing annually can extend the lifespan and preserve espresso quality.

Are Rancilio machines suitable for beginners?

While Rancilio machines are known for their durability and quality, they often require a learning curve, especially semi-automatic models. Beginners who want more automation and easier operation might prefer fully automatic models like the Classe 7 E2. However, those eager to learn and refine their barista skills will find Rancilio machines rewarding, provided they’re willing to invest time in learning proper technique.
